Peugeot 301 radio error

I'm having a radio issue with my 2019 Peugeot 301, gasoline engine, with 111685 km on the clock. The infotainment system keeps displaying an error message, and sometimes the audio just cuts out completely. There's also an error stored in the system memory. Could this be the antenna? I suspect a defective antenna might be the culprit, what do you think?

manfred_dunkel30

Sounds familiar. I had similar issues with my old Opel Astra. Constant static noise, then complete silence. Did you check the signal amplifier? It could also be a grounding issue causing radio interference. Is the antenna cable properly connected?

lukaszimmermann8 (Author)

Signal amplifier... grounding issue... I haven't checked those, honestly. Where exactly is the signal amplifier located? And how would I even diagnose a grounding issue? Is it difficult?

manfred_dunkel30

Well, on my Astra, the amp was near the antenna base, but I wouldn't know about your 301. Honestly, checking grounding and all that can be a pain. I ended up taking mine to a workshop. It turned out the antenna was defective. It's probably best to get it checked by a pro. That's what I'd do.

lukaszimmermann8 (Author)

Thanks for the advice! I appreciate it. I took it to a workshop as you suggested. Turns out it was indeed the antenna. New antenna installed and everything works perfectly again. Total cost was 255€.
